ChatGPT’s Summer Slump Over: Usage Surges as Students Return to School

ChatGPT, the AI-powered chatbot developed by OpenAI, has seen a significant rebound in its usage as students return to school after the summer break. The unexpected decline in traffic during the summer had sparked speculation about the waning interest in this once-revolutionary tech product. However, the latest data from Similarweb, tracking weekly visits to OpenAI’s ChatGPT website, confirms that the surge in usage is related to students finding the chatbot particularly useful for research purposes and potentially for cheating on their homework.

While some attributed the drop in traffic to the initial novelty of ChatGPT wearing off, others pointed to the diversion of traffic caused by the app’s release on iOS and Android systems. However, the timing of the summer break seems to have played a significant role in the decline, with many students relying on ChatGPT for academic purposes. As schools resumed and students returned to their studies, traffic to the ChatGPT website experienced a substantial uptick.

OpenAI has had its fair share of challenges in this regard. In July of this year, the company discontinued its classifier due to its significantly low accuracy rate. Earlier in January, the New York City Department of Education barred teachers and students from accessing ChatGPT amid concerns that the technology could facilitate dishonesty and plagiarism.
